Administrateur de base de données (dba)

Définition - Que signifie l'administrateur de base de données (DBA)?

Un administrateur de base de données, souvent connu simplement sous l'acronyme DBA, est un rôle généralement au sein du département informatique, chargé de la création, de la maintenance, des sauvegardes, des requêtes, du réglage, de l'attribution des droits d'utilisateur et de la sécurité des bases de données d'une organisation.

Le rôle nécessite une formation technique et une expertise dans le SGBDR spécifique utilisé par l'organisation, en plus d'autres compétences telles que la pensée analytique et la capacité à se concentrer sur les tâches, ainsi qu'une expérience de travail avec des bases de données dans le monde réel. Le rôle DBA est un membre essentiel de l'équipe informatique.

Definir Tech explique l'administrateur de base de données (DBA)

Les systèmes SGBDR commerciaux tels que Microsoft SQL Server, Oracle DB, MySQL et IBM DB2 sont des applications complexes qui nécessitent des connaissances et une formation spécialisées. La plupart intègrent également des programmes de certification pour garantir aux employeurs potentiels la compétence d'un candidat dans la gestion des systèmes.

Cette complexité nécessite un rôle formé et dédié chargé de gérer les bases de données de l'organisation exécutées sur ces plates-formes de bases de données. Il s'agit du rôle DBA. Il est particulièrement critique pour les organisations qui dépendent fortement de leurs systèmes d'information et des bases de données constituant le back-end de ces systèmes. Les exemples sont les banques, les compagnies d'assurance, les hôpitaux, les collèges et universités, les sociétés de télécommunications et bien d'autres. Dans la plupart des petites organisations, le DBA fait également office d'administrateur système en raison des contraintes de ressources. Les grandes organisations sont plus susceptibles d'utiliser des DBA dédiés, voire des équipes de DBA.

Étant donné que les bases de données fonctionnent sur une plate-forme de base composée du matériel du serveur et du système d'exploitation, les administrateurs de base de données doivent également être des experts techniques, ou du moins très familiarisés avec ces deux domaines. Par exemple, si un DBA souhaite effectuer une nouvelle installation d'une base de données Oracle sur un serveur Unix, il devra connaître les subtilités de la configuration RAID, ainsi que les commandes et tâches Unix requises pour effectuer l'installation.

Il existe différents types de DBA en fonction des exigences de l'organisation:

  • Administrateur DBA - maintient les serveurs et les bases de données et les maintient en fonctionnement. Préoccupé par les sauvegardes, la sécurité, les correctifs, la réplication. Ce sont des activités principalement orientées vers la maintenance de la base de données et de la plate-forme logicielle, mais pas vraiment impliquées dans son amélioration ou son développement.
  • DBA de développement - travaille sur la création de requêtes SQL, de procédures stockées, etc., qui répondent aux besoins de l'entreprise. C'est l'équivalent d'un programmeur, mais spécialisé dans le développement de bases de données. Communément combiné le rôle de DBA administratif.
  • Data Architect - conçoit des schémas, crée des index de tables, des structures de données et des relations. Ce rôle vise à créer une structure qui répond à des besoins commerciaux généraux dans un domaine particulier. Par exemple, une société de logiciels utilisera des architectes de données pour créer une conception de la base de données d'un nouveau système d'application commerciale pour gérer les opérations d'une banque. La conception est ensuite utilisée par les développeurs et les administrateurs de base de données de développement pour implémenter l'application réelle.
  • Data Warehouse DBA - il s'agit d'un rôle relativement récent, chargé de fusionner les données de plusieurs sources dans un entrepôt de données. Peut avoir à concevoir l'entrepôt de données ainsi que le nettoyage et la normalisation des données avant le chargement à l'aide d'outils de chargement et de transformation de données spécialisés.

Avec l'adoption croissante des TIC comme outil pour accroître l'efficacité opérationnelle des entreprises, la fonction DBA est très appréciée - en fait, sur la plupart des marchés du travail, il y a une pénurie de DBA expérimentés. Cela signifie que, dans la plupart des marchés, le DBA a un rôle de travail sûr, rarement ciblé pour la réduction des effectifs et offrant de bonnes opportunités de rémunération et de croissance.